Pin Site Infection Risk Factors. Risk factors associated with pin site infection are poorly understood but most certainly multifactorial.[] intrinsic (host, age, smoking. This systematic literature search identified a surprisingly low number of studies examining for risk of pin site infection and host factors. The results are presented as a product of psis across a multitude of observational timepoint (1,932 observations), and the authors attribute. Host factors affecting pin site infections were selected by the pin site consensus group, using a modified delphi approach, to be one of the top 10 priorities to investigate how to reduce rates of pin site infections, improve clinical management, and inform research. Pin site infections are a consequence of an open wound that fails to heal owing to the persistence of a foreign body.
